In 2025, the best cloud platforms for scalable software development are shaping the backbone of modern digital infrastructure. As businesses demand faster deployment, greater flexibility, and cost efficiency, cloud computing continues to evolve into the ultimate enabler for scalable, secure, and agile software development.
From AWS, Google Cloud, and Microsoft Azure to new-age cloud-native platforms, the competition to deliver scalability, automation, and developer-friendly ecosystems is stronger than ever. In this guide, we’ll explore which platforms dominate the landscape in 2025—and how they empower development teams to build software that scales effortlessly.
The rise of AI-driven automation, distributed teams, and global digital transformation has made cloud platforms essential to modern software development. Developers are no longer tied to local servers or limited infrastructures—they can scale instantly, deploy globally, and monitor performance in real time.
Key reasons for this surge include:
In essence, cloud platforms aren’t just hosting environments—they’re innovation accelerators.
AWS continues to lead the global cloud market in 2025, offering unmatched scalability, reliability, and service diversity. Its ecosystem covers everything from AI and analytics to serverless computing and IoT.
Key Strengths:
Best For: Enterprises, startups, and SaaS providers that prioritize scalability, availability, and compliance.
Example Use Case:
Netflix uses AWS to stream to millions globally, scaling dynamically during peak hours without latency or downtime.
Potential Drawbacks:
Google Cloud has emerged as the developer’s favorite for data-heavy and AI-driven applications. Its open-source commitment and Kubernetes expertise make it ideal for building scalable and containerized solutions.
Key Strengths:
Best For: Developers building AI models, data applications, or ML-driven SaaS platforms.
Example Use Case:
Spotify relies on Google Cloud for real-time analytics and personalized user recommendations.
Potential Drawbacks:
Microsoft Azure remains the go-to platform for enterprises with hybrid and multi-cloud strategies. In 2025, its deep integration with Microsoft 365, Dynamics, and GitHub gives developers a connected ecosystem for building scalable applications.
Key Strengths:
Best For: Enterprises and organizations seeking hybrid or multi-cloud environments with deep integration into Microsoft’s ecosystem.
Example Use Case:
Mercedes-Benz uses Azure to manage connected vehicle data securely and efficiently.
Potential Drawbacks:
Beyond the big three, emerging cloud-native platforms are gaining attention for their agility, niche solutions, and developer-first focus. Platforms like DigitalOcean, Vercel, Render, and Fly.io are transforming how small teams build, deploy, and scale globally.
Key Strengths:
Best For: Startups, small agencies, and independent developers building lightweight or microservice-based applications.
Example Use Case:
Next.js developers often use Vercel for one-click deployments and instant scalability.
Potential Drawbacks:
When selecting the best cloud platform for scalable software development, it’s important to compare scalability, usability, AI capabilities, cost, and global reach across providers.
AWS continues to lead with unmatched scalability and global availability. It’s ideal for enterprises that need high reliability and advanced automation. While AWS offers immense power, its vast service ecosystem can feel overwhelming for newcomers and may become costly for smaller teams.
Google Cloud stands out for its simplicity, cost efficiency, and superior AI and machine learning integrations. It’s an excellent choice for data-heavy and AI-driven applications. Developers appreciate Google’s intuitive interface and flexible pricing, making it particularly friendly for startups and small-to-medium-sized businesses.
Microsoft Azure delivers exceptional scalability and enterprise-level performance. It integrates seamlessly with existing Microsoft products and supports hybrid environments, making it perfect for large organizations managing both on-premise and cloud-based systems. However, its pricing and setup process may feel complex for smaller development teams.
Emerging cloud-native platforms like DigitalOcean, Vercel, and Render are revolutionizing scalability for agile teams. They offer straightforward deployment, instant scalability, and lower costs, allowing developers to focus on building instead of managing infrastructure. These platforms are great for startups and modern web applications but may not yet match the enterprise-grade capabilities of AWS or Azure.
Pro Tip: For enterprises seeking global scale, AWS or Azure remains the most future-proof investment. For startups and agile teams, Google Cloud or platforms like DigitalOcean often provide faster setup, easier management, and better return on investment.
As the industry evolves, scalability will no longer be a challenge—it will be the foundation of modern software development.
The best cloud platforms for scalable software development in 2025 empower developers to focus on innovation rather than infrastructure. Whether you choose AWS’s power, Google Cloud’s intelligence, Azure’s enterprise ecosystem, or a nimble cloud-native provider, the key lies in leveraging automation, scalability, and security to deliver high-performing applications—anywhere, anytime.
Now is the time to evaluate your development needs, experiment with multi-cloud strategies, and future-proof your software infrastructure.